Denotes equal spacing at a stated interval, or a proportion corresponding to such a spacing. we stopped for refreshments every ten miles. the alarm is going off every few minutes. every third bead was red, and the rest were blue. the sequence was thus red, blue, blue, red, blue, blue etc. Every meaning: 1 : including each person or thing in a group or series; 2 : used to describe how often some repeated activity, event, etc., happens or is done. Use the adjective every to talk about all examples of something or all the members of a group. if you invite every classmate to your party, you're asking all 30 of them to come. You use every to show that something happens at regular intervals. they met every day. every monday there is a staff meeting. every and all do not have the same meaning when they are used with expressions of time. for example, if you do something every morning, you do it regularly each morning.
